Kohima, July 3 (MTNews): The ‘youth week’ of the Chakhesang Baptist Church Minister’s Hill Kohima (CBCMHK) that began on June 28 under the theme ‘stand firm’ at the church culminated on Sunday, July 3, Kohima.
A press release from CBCMHK informed that about 250 youths participated in the event. Competitions of sports, music, and literary were organized by the church youth department.
Speaking on the theme, associate pastor of CBCMHK, Thujoneyi Veswüh said that youth today try to search for might/power in something else other than Christ. But the power comes from the Lord and called upon the youth as believers to always remember that. ” To stand firm means putting on the full armour of God,” he said and urged the youth put on the full armor of God so that they can take stand against the schemes of the devil.
The two other speakers for the occasion were senior pastor of CBCMHK, Rev. Dr. Vevo Phesao, and Associate Pastor David Chuzho. Youth Director CBCMHK Rakodu Nukhu gave a brief about the activities taken up so far by the youth department in the last six months. He also informed that there are over 700 youth registered under the youth department.
Earlier in the week, Chakhesang Wrestling Association President Vekhozo Ringa graced the opening ceremony on Tuesday.
